The XTOOL IP500 is a professional-grade OBD2 scanner tailored for BMW, MINI, and Rolls-Royce vehicles. It offers exclusive ECU coding, bi-directional control for active system testing, and supports 23 special BMW functions including battery registration and injector coding. With deep diagnostics across 30+ control units, lifetime free Wi-Fi updates, and multilingual interface, it empowers owners to perform dealership-level maintenance and troubleshooting at home, saving time and costly service fees.

J**E
Low cost but high performance!
Only scanned 3 vehicles so far. This unit will do 95 percent of the functions for BMW of my scanners that cost 8 times more. This unit is not wireless, so it connects faster and powers the scanner. The more expensive units have to boot up and connect via bluetooth or wifi. I will update as I get more vehicles to scan. Easy to use and fast. You save because you ate not paying for vehicles you don't have. My updates for the top of the line scanners I have cost 3-4 times the cost of this unit. So you get a tool that will diagnose and give bi directional control to troubleshoot any problems. Plus you have xtool support, which has not let me down. Just send a message and they will get back to you. I have several Xtool scanners, best bang for the buck. UPDATE 2017 X5 turbo wastegate install, Has service position for motors to remove and install, plus test and calibration. Way more service options then Autel Ultra scan for BMW vehicles, plus costs less then most scanners yearly update fees. BMW owners and mechanics don't pass this one up. Will let you use all the cars built in service functions.
